Discovering the Normal Range for Adult Respiration Rates

Understanding the typical adult respiration rates—12 to 20 breaths per minute—is essential for assessing respiratory health. Factors like age and fitness level come into play, affecting these rates. When rates fall outside the norm, it may signal distress, prompting closer evaluation and timely care.

Factors Influencing Respiration Rates

Breathing isn’t ambient—it changes! Several factors like age, fitness level, and, believe it or not, emotional state can sway those respiration numbers. Feel a surge of anxiety about a big presentation? Your breathing quickens. Just finished a 5K? You’re panting like there’s no tomorrow. It’s a fascinating interplay of physical and emotional elements.

Let’s break this down a bit:

  • Age: As we age, respiratory rates can shift due to changes in lung function and muscle tone. Young kids typically breathe faster; think of them as those energetic toddlers sprinting around!

  • Fitness Level: A well-conditioned athlete often has a lower resting respiratory rate. Their bodies are efficient machines, requiring fewer breaths to supply the same amount of oxygen.

  • Emotional State: It can be surprising how much our feelings impact our breath. Stress, excitement, or fear can all ramp up respiratory rates.

What Happens When Breaths Are Too Fast or Too Slow?

If someone is breathing faster than 20 breaths a minute (or slower than 12), it’s time to pay attention. Rapid breathing—known as tachypnea—can indicate distress or underlying issues such as asthma, infections, or heart problems. On the flip side, a slowed breathing rate—bradypnea—might arise from factors like head injuries, drug overdose, or even sleep apnea.
